Visió general del corredor

Duncan Huisman, born on November 11, 1971, is a highly accomplished Dutch racing driver with a career spanning several decades. Huisman has achieved success in various racing disciplines, most notably in touring cars and GT racing. He is a three-time Dutch Touring Car Champion, securing titles in 1997, 2000, and 2001 while driving a BMW 3 Series. His talent also shone on the international stage in the European Touring Car Championship (ETCC) from 2001 to 2004.

Huisman transitioned to the World Touring Car Championship (WTCC), marking his debut with BMW Team UK in the final two rounds of 2005. He made an immediate impact, winning his second race in Macau. He continued in the WTCC in 2006 with BMW Team Italy/Spain. Beyond touring cars, Huisman's versatility is evident in his participation in the FIA GT Championship and the Porsche Supercup. A significant highlight of his career is his victory in the prestigious 24 Hours of Nürburgring in 2005.

Adding to his impressive resume, Duncan Huisman is a four-time winner of the Guia Race. In recent years, he has remained active in racing, including participation in the Dutch GT4 Championship, where he finished as runner-up in 2010 and 2011. Huisman's enduring passion for motorsports and his consistent performance solidify his status as a respected figure in the racing world. His older brother, Patrick Huisman, is also a successful racing driver, further cementing the family's presence in the sport.
